A Controlled Study of Funding for Human Immunodeficiency Virus/Acquired Immunodeficiency Syndrome as Resource Capacity Building in the Health System in Rwanda

Carlos Avila-Figueroa, Donald S. Shepard, Wu Zeng, Peter Amico and Angelique K. Rwiyereka

Article

May 1, 2012
A study of 25 rural health centers in Rwanda by Brandeis University with assistance by Abt Associates concluded that expanding services for combating HIV/AIDS does not divert attention from fighting other diseases.
